Sentence examples for a collaborative entity from inspiring English sources

The phrase "a collaborative entity"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used to describe an organization, group, or individual that works together with others towards a common goal.
Example: "The project was successful due to the efforts of a collaborative entity that included various stakeholders from different sectors."
Alternatives: "a cooperative organization" or "a joint venture".
